Cheesy roasted eggplant tomato recipe
This creamy eggplant tomato recipe is cheesy, saucy and decadent without being greasy. Crispy roasted eggplant meets tomatoes and mozzarella! This tastes just like a low carb pizza, only better.

Ingredients
- 1 eggplant large, or 2 medium
- 4 plum tomatoes or more, depending on the size of your tomatoes and eggplant
- 200 g mozzarella cheese shredded, or vegan cheese
- 5 TB mayonnaise or vegan mayo
- 3 TB water or less, depends on the thickness of your mayo
- salt and pepper to taste
- 2 TB zaatar or dried oregano, fresh cilantro, basil, parsley, chopped finely
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 450F. Line a large baking sheet with aluminum foil, and oil the aluminum slightly.
- Slice eggplant and tomatoes into 1cm-thick circles (about ½ an inch). Grate cheese. Whisk mayonnaise with water, until you reach a pourable consistency.
- To assemble stacks, arrange eggplants on the sheet in a single layer (use as many sheets as needed). Brush each eggplant with mayonnaise sauce.
- Cover each eggplant slice with a slice of tomato (even cut some tomato pieces in half to ensure that as much of the eggplant is covered as possible). Top with shredded cheese. Sprinkle each eggplant tomato stack with salt and pepper and herbs.
- Cover the assembled stacks with tinfoil (At this point, this can be assembled ahead of time and left to rest in the fridge for up to a day). Bake sheet at 450F for 20 mins.
- Raise heat to 500F, remove aluminum foil cover and bake for another 5 mins. Turn off oven and let tray eggplant stacks rest in it, undisturbed, for another 5 mins. Serve immediately (though stacks are fine if refrigerated and reheated later, they should be bubbling hot when consumed).
